Everton Faces Points Deduction and Fan Uncertainty

Everton Faces Points Deduction and Fan Uncertainty

Everton Football Club is grappling with a challenging period following a two-point deduction imposed by the Premier League's Profit and Sustainability Rules, as announced on March 15, 2025. This penalty, stemming from the club's financial losses over a three-year period, has raised concerns about Everton's position in the league standings, pushing them closer to the relegation zone.

In response, Everton released a statement expressing their disappointment and disagreement with the decision, indicating an intent to appeal the sanction. This development has stirred unrest among the fanbase, with many supporters voicing their frustrations and uncertainties over the club's future.

Adding to the club's woes, there's been speculation about potential player transfers as a means to alleviate financial strain. Key players like Jarrad Branthwaite have been linked with moves away from Goodison Park, further fueling fan anxieties about the team's stability and competitiveness in the league.
